Getting from Perth Airport (PER) to central Perth
Perth Airport is approximately 11 kms (7 miles) from central Perth. Driving there takes about 20 minutes.
If you're using public transport, expect a journey of roughly 25 minutes.
When to fly to Perth Airport (PER)
The quietest month for a flight from Manchester Airport to Perth Airport is March, while July is the most popular. Pick the ideal time to visit Perth based on whether you prefer a faster pace or a more relaxed vibe.
The warmest month in Perth is February, with the temperature ranging between 18ºC and 32ºC. Book your flights from Manchester Airport to Perth Airport in this month if this is the type of weather you enjoy.
July sees average temperatures of between 9ºC and 18ºC. Search for cheap tickets from MAN to PER sometime around then if you want to travel in cooler conditions.
Explore more of Australia
Rockingham is just one of the many cities in Australia waiting to be explored once you've seen Perth. Around 40 kms (25 miles) away to the south, its top attractions include Penguin Island, Rockingham Wild Encounters and Penguin Island Sand Bar.
Around 64 kms (40 miles) south of Perth, Mandurah is another favourite stop in Australia. Experience this destination's highlights firsthand at Silver Sands Beach, Yalgorup National Park and Town Beach.
